The key to successful
operation of a hybrid
power plant is a
control system
consisting of hardware and
software capable of optimizing
the operation of the di erent
generation sources in
conjunction with the
storage system.

Batteries are
in most hybrid
power plants,
but other forms
such as hydro
pumped storage
can also be used.
Generation Sources
A hybrid power plant can include
any power generation source, such
as simple or combined cycle gas
turbine plants, wind, solar
photovoltaic or hydro.

The possible combinations of equipment to make a hybrid power plant are extensive
and limited only by the specific application and imagination of the plant designer.
In its most basic sense, a hybrid power plant is comprised of three main elements:
